It’s Food-uary, and I already had an idea for a story about a conman who’s trying to sell ovens that can turn raw ingredients into finished dishes like magic, because he has actually managed to harness some magic. So, what does an ugly sweater have to do with that? Well, that’s how he’s harnessing the magic. Also, why is it ugly? Because the magic is stolen. So, how was it stolen and who was it stolen from, and does this guy really think he’ll get away with it?
